Matt Hancock to publish tell-all book on government’s handling of pandemic
The former health secretary will look back at how he and his fellow ministers handled the coronavirus outbreak
Matt Hancock’s “inside story of the pandemic” will be published later this year, he has announced.
During an interview on GB News on Wednesday night, the former health secretary said he would be releasing a book about his experience of the Covid-19 pandemic, with royalties to be donated to NHS charities.
